Job Summary

Assists with the design, procurement, assembly, installation and troubleshooting of automation equipment. Coordinates activities for the project or equipment to ensure that the design and quality requirements are accomplished within the time frame and funding parameters.

Essential Job Responsibilities

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ential functions/duty satisfactorily.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Other duties/functions may be added or assigned.

Operations

  • Coordinates and assists with the purchasing, manufacturing, final assembly, final inspection and shipment of equipment.
  • Works with suppliers, engineering, manufacturing personnel and assembly technician(s) for resolution of procurement, manufacturing or design related issues.
  • Establishes a work plan for specific aspects of a project such as concept layouts, technical studies, and equipment design, preparation of technical publications or manuals and raw material requirements.
  • Performs cost analysis and controls expenditures within limitations of project budget. Reviews findings with the department engineer and/or manager prior to releasing information to customer.
  • Investigates new machine design or controls technology for automation equipment.
  • Develops and distributes equipment usage manuals, maintenance, and service schedules.
  • Installs and/or troubleshoots equipment at customer’s facilities, and trains customer’s employees in the proper setup, use and maintenance of Inline automation the equipment.
  • Travel is required to support trade shows, applications engineering activities and routine customer contact, as needed.

Minimum Requirements (include education, experience, special skills, licenses and/or certifications required.) The list below represents the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Associate’s degree in Engineering (or related technical field) or 2 years’ experience in machine design or assembly and/or maintenance of automation equipment.
  • Experience with common computer programs including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, and PowerPoint). Experience with CAD (Solidworks) is beneficial.
  • Ability to read mechanical, pneumatic and electrical wiring diagrams or drawings. Familiarity with electrical controls such as timers, relays, switches, and PLC programming knowledge is a major benefit.
  • Ability to define problems, collect data, establish facts, and draw valid conclusions.
  • Ability to interpret an extensive variety of technical instructions in mathematical or diagram form and deal with abstract and concrete variables.
